Emotional Distress
A legal term referring to the mental suffering or anguish induced by an incident of negligence or intentional wrongdoing.
Outrageous Conduct
Behavior by a party that is so extreme or beyond the bounds of decency that it causes shock or offense.
Actionable Behavior
Conduct that gives sufficient legal ground for a lawsuit, identifying behaviors that can lead to legal action.
False Imprisonment
The unjustified detention or confinement of a person without legal authority or their consent.
